Boycott

What exactly is hiding a person who agrees with the offensive definition of "lazy"? It could be:

  • Disagreement with the goals pursued by relatives, friends, or work colleagues. It is difficult to directly state that you do not share their values, but to actively participate in activities that you consider unacceptable for yourself is also not a hunt. The "Italian strike" begins - our hero does not break away from the collective ideologically, but fundamentally refuses to contribute to the common work.

  • Lack of self-esteem. Our desire to get support from loved ones is much stronger than the need to get a kick. If others do not understand this, they try to push insults to activity, the person’s self-esteem falls, he is simply afraid to take up work. Finish him with the title of "lazy."

  • The desire to first understand the issue, and then act. The constant pressure of society, which is waiting for results, bothers, and a person is removed from his family and friends. Lack of understanding of the individual style of work on their part causes aggression. Now insults are becoming the norm.

  • The behavior option described above is also possible for people who are striking in their ability to work. If a person is not sure that his occupation will meet the approval of the team, he begins to hide it. To the question: "What are you doing?" followed by the answer "Nothing." Inadequate reaction in the form of immediate labeling reinforces the desire to hide your real life from ill-wishers.

  • Manipulation. The title of "bad" often plays into the hands of its carrier. No one will demand from a pathological lazy person to participate in housekeeping, or in the performance of ordinary affairs. Conscious refusal to perform daily labor is associated with infantilism, which is the result of improper upbringing.
